The Role
The Fixed Income Securitized Products team is seeking a talented, industrious individual to be a sector specialist on the team. The sector specialist will be working with senior analysts on various aspects of the securitized investment process, such as: analyzing large datasets, building quantitative models and utilizing programming tools to make the process more efficient. As such, the ideal candidate would be comfortable with SQL and programming languages such as VBA, Python, or similar. The sector specialist will be trained to analyze various aspects of securitized markets including non-agency RMBS, ABS and CLOs through formal training and direct mentoring by senior analysts. By collaborating closely with senior analysts, sector specialists will help form credit opinions and document those opinions in research reports and tear sheets. Moreover, sector specialists will participate in meetings with bond issuers, credit rating agencies, sell-side research analysts, investment bankers and other market participants. Sector specialists can expect to interact regularly with analysts, portfolio managers, and traders, and play an integral role in the securitized investment process. You will report to the Managing Director of Research for Financials and Securitized Products.
